Fleet, R.
1964--notes by species--Kure
(Red-tailed Tropicbird)
April 29--Observed this sp. bird on nest scratching head with right foot over wing.
Rats killing all chicks. Skin them out and eat some (?) or all (?).
Approximately 350-400 eggs on island.
3-23--Seems as though pair that don't as yet have egg tend to sit together near
prospective nest site in morning. Later in day one? or both? display in air.
3-24--Pair seem to sit together just before egg is laid. This would indicate that
d takes over almost imm. after egg is laid. Today 2 ?s gave repeated chirping
call.
3-27--Changeover bird returns, sits facing bird on egg. Repeated Al-Al calls
exchanged (see #103)
5-27--Bird near N tower constructing nest. Bird sporadically pushed sand from
nest area with feet. One foot at a time and frequent pauses. Definite bowl
about 4 inches in depth.
